Kay shares a story of an employee who became a great inspiration. This employee, a single mother with 4 children, was hired as a secretary in the front office. While continuing to work at Extendicare she went to school and obtained an Associate Degree in Nursing from Wallace College. She then became the RN Supervisor on the 11:00 P.M. -7:00 A.M. shift. She lost a child in a traumatic accident but with faith was able to get through it. She went on to become Care Plan Coordinator and worked the day shift. She remarried and life was going well when she was diagnosed with cancer. She continued to work as long as she could but finally lost her battle. Her beautiful spirit and faith continue to inspire Kay to be the best person she can be.
